PEP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review

3,013 of the 5,937 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in PepsiCo (PEP)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$165B — down 0.86% from $166B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 121 funds opened new PEP positions and 89 closed out — a net gain of 32 holders — while 1,307 added to existing stakes and 1,164 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$1.17B. The largest seller was Magellan Asset Management, cutting an estimated $1.01B.
